What is the Patient Consent Form for Medical Treatment?
The Patient Consent Form for Medical Treatment serves a vital role in the United Kingdom healthcare system by documenting a patient's agreement to medical procedures. This crucial document helps ensure that patients are fully informed about the treatments they will undergo. The form requires distinct signatures from the patient, a health professional, an interpreter if necessary, and a witness, establishing clear consent for medical actions.
Purpose and Benefits of the Patient Consent Form for Medical Treatment
This healthcare consent form is designed to facilitate informed consent, empowering patients to understand their rights and choices regarding medical treatments. For healthcare providers, the form offers legal protection by documenting the consent process. Additionally, it enhances communication between patients and professionals, ensuring both parties have a mutual understanding of the proposed procedures.
Key Features of the Patient Consent Form for Medical Treatment
The patient consent form includes several fillable fields, capturing essential information such as patient details, procedure name, and a discussion of benefits and risks. The structure of the form features checkboxes for options and blank lines for specific information, ensuring clarity and thoroughness. It is essential for record-keeping, with completed forms stored in patient files for future reference.
Who Needs the Patient Consent Form for Medical Treatment?
Several stakeholders require the patient consent form, including patients, health professionals, interpreters, and witnesses. This form becomes particularly necessary in situations such as surgeries or treatments that carry significant risks, ensuring that all parties are informed and agree to the medical course of action.

What should I do if I change my mind about the medical treatment?
If you change your mind after signing the Patient Consent Form, immediately communicate this to your healthcare provider before the procedure. Revocation of consent should be formally documented to avoid issues.
